Documentation PostgreSQL 10.23 » Internes » Catalogues système » pg_subscription
Précédent Niveau supérieur Suivant
51.51. pg_statistic_ext Sommaire 51.53. pg_subscription_rel

51.52. pg_subscription

Le catalogue pg_subscription contient toutes les souscriptions existantes pour la réplication logique. Pour plus d'informations sur la réplication logique, voir Chapitre 31.

Contrairement à la plupart des catalogues systèmes, pg_subscription est partagé parmi toutes les bases de données d'une instance. Il existe une seule copie de pg_subscription par instance, et non pas une par base de données.

L'accès à la colonne subconninfo est interdite aux utilisateurs standards car elle pourrait contenir des mots de passe en clair.

Tableau 51.52. Colonnes de pg_subscription

NomTypeRéférenceDescription
oidoidIdentifiant de la ligne (attribut caché ; doit être sélectionné explicitement)
subdbidoidpg_database.oidOID de la base de données où réside la souscription
subnamenameNom de la souscription
subowneroidpg_authid.oidPropriétaire de la souscription
subenabledboolSi true, la souscription est activée et doit répliquer.
subsynccommittext Contient la valeur du paramètre synchronous_commit pour les processus workers de la souscription.
subconninfotextChaîne de connexion vers la base de données source
subslotnamenameNom du slot de réplication dans la base de données source. Aussi utilisé pour le nom origine de la réplication locale.
subpublicationstext[]Tableau de noms de publications souscrites. Ceci référence les publications sur le serveur publieur. Pour plus d'informations sur les publications, voir Section 31.1.

AltStyle によって変換されたページ (->オリジナル) /